I have inserted a table web control in a panel. In that table’s cells I want to insert other user control like label, panel. I am not able to do that. Is there any difference in normal table for layout and table web control. If it is, then how can I insert simple table in a panel.

    You need to provide us with a little more information.

    I don’t see any problems in what you are doing, can you show an example? Is it from code behind or in the aspx code?

    <asp:Panel runat='server' id='pnl_something'>   <table>      <tr>          <td>              <asp:Label runat='server' id='lbl_inside' />          </td>      </tr>   </table> </asp:Panel> 

    I haven’t tested that code, just wrote here. If you are adding it from code behind, you should build the table first and in the Controls of the td add the label.
